I'm trying to generate a nameid which contains an internal identifier. The idp-process.log [1] displays the error " Configuration specifies the following formats: []" but I thought I have specified the format in the saml-nameid.xml [4] file below. It defaults to creating a transient nameid [5].
When I add the nameid format [4] into the metadata file it works as expected [6].
Am I missing something or have a wrong configuration?
IdP v3.3.2
